Work with talented people from across the world

Our team is comprised of people from NASA, Google, Sikorsky, Lockheed Martin, Hewlett Packard, Nissan, Frog Design, and more. Our team is located in San Francisco, Oregon, Puerto Rico & United Kingdom.

Meet our team →

 
 

There are no current vacancies.